My 1st two 7's were first gen - and 83 GSL and an 85 GSL-SE (which I never should have sold). The SE was a beautiful car in pristine condition - Don't know what I was thinking when I sold it. Car had 35K miles on it when I bought it from a collector in Colorado. My wife and i flew down, bought it on the spot and drove it back- that was back in 2002. I've never seen a FB as clean as that one and likely never will. Car was totally stock and looks like it came out of a time warp. The collector (an older gentlemen) had it stored away in his coral with a number of other very interesting cars. He felt at that time that it simply was not going to become the collectable that he always thought it would be (I beg to differ) and decided to sell it. Anyway, it's gone now and I've moved on.
I didn't know about this forum likely because I have been away from rotories since 1994 - just recently back into it with my FD. This car is very different from the FB's - I have a lot to learn. Car was stock when I bought it and will remain so for the most part. I just installed a downpipe last weekend and I'm now working on restoring the interior (pulled the plastic pcs for painting). Next I want to add a couple of gauges (boost and water temp). I also plan on replacing the vac hoses with silicone and and will be polishing my UIM and throttle body over the winter (something to do while it's stored away).
